SpeedFan

SpeedFan is a powerful tool that accesses a computer's temperature sensors, allowing users to monitor multiple temperature sources. By configuring fan speeds based on system temperatures, it helps maintain optimal performance. Users can manually adjust minimum and maximum fan speeds, tailoring the system for quiet operation while ensuring effective cooling when temperatures rise.
